  • Frederic Lumiere

    July 18, 2007 at 5:49 pm in reply to: HDCAM Closed Captioning

    SOLUTION:

    In the HDW-1800 deck:

    Enter the maintenance menu:

    1/ Alt – f9

    2/ MAINT MODE/OTHERS/VANC RX PARAMETER

    (For 708 Compliant CC)

    Line 1 Line 2 DID SDID
    009 572 61 01

    3/ Don’t blank any lines

    May 12, 2007 at 3:03 am in reply to: EXTREMELY URGENT (at least for me)

    Actually, that’s not true anymore.

    Television (History Channel Family & others) prefers 24p. (d5 23.98) It’s a universal master and makes going to PAL painless in comparison with 29.97.

    Another huge advantage of cutting dvcpro hd in 23.98 is space saving. Less than 50% of 60. I know, Panasonic isn’t using repeat flags but stores the full information for each and every frame (even the repeated ones).

    In the HD world, 24p is quickly becoming the defacto.
